McGrath: Ted Cruz Stands Alone On a Female Draft
Conservative Review ^ | February 8, 2016 | Art McGrath

Posted on 02/08/2016 2:12:12 PM PST by GodGunsGuts

After last week's surprise statements by two top generals that women should sign up for the draft just like men, Sen. Ted Cruz has set himself apart from his Republican rivals in the race for president by saying unequivocally that the idea is "nuts."

When questioned at a Senate committee hearing last week, the Commandant of the Marine Corps. Gen. Robert Neller and Army Chief of Staff Gen. Mark Milley both said they thought women should have to register for Selective Service when they turn eighteen, just like men.

During Saturday's presidential candidate debate in Manchester, N.H., everyone on stage who spoke seemed to be in favor of it.

"I have to admit, as I was sitting there listening to that conversation, my reaction was, 'Are you guys nuts?'" Cruz said of his rivals at a town hall style gathering in New Hampshire the next day. At a later campaign event he addressed the issue again, saying:...
